Woman passes driver’s test after 950 tries

A South Korean woman has finally passed the written driver’s license test after 950 tries. 68 year-old Cha Sa-soon, spent more than 5 million won (US$4,200) in application fees, but until now had failed to score the minimum 60 out of a possible 100 points needed for a driving test. AP

Cha Sa-soon, passed the written exam with a minimum score of 60 points last Wednesday, taking her over four years to pass the test since April 2005.

Now she must pass the driving test before she can get her full driver’s license.
